Output 671910a357a9e6ed0d99f336f19338c254718af0a88ddc09a733ff16bd2d0bbe:1

value
12320625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d80525a18a45c78f418ba220154c11489d27c6c OP_EQUAL
address
37JCsC7ywWmREY518KgZKoF5odWdRMzrbU
transaction
671910a357a9e6ed0d99f336f19338c254718af0a88ddc09a733ff16bd2d0bbe
confirmations
356739
spent
true